Can this be disabled?This notification is by e-mail only: We’ve noticed that you haven’t connected to your Afrihost Mobile Data via APN for 8 hours on xxxxxxxxx@afrihost. This worries us because your device may have reverted to an old APN setting on your device, which means you could be on MTN’s mobile data (and could incur unexpected charges from them). Please check that your APN is still set to “afrihost” and not “myMTN” (or any other setting).
This could happen if you’ve done any OS or firmware updates recently. Some devices also need you to specify an APN for Personal Hotspot or Tethering modes, or they use a default APN...
